Skipping Normal Cleaning



Although you could believe skipping routine cleaning conserves time, it can lead to a host of brushing issues down the line.

Routine brushing eliminates loose hair, dust, and debris, preventing mats and tangles from creating. If you neglect this vital action, your pet dog's coat can become matted, making it excruciating and difficult to groom later on. This can likewise trap moisture against the skin, possibly resulting in skin irritations or infections.

Plus, cleaning is an outstanding possibility to look for any kind of uncommon swellings or skin issues. Goal to clean your canine at least once a week, or more often if they have actually a longer coat.

This easy behavior not just maintains their layer healthy and balanced, yet it also enhances your bond with your fuzzy pal.

Neglecting to Bathe Correctly



After maintaining your pet's coat without floor coverings and tangles through normal cleaning, it's time to concentrate on showering. Neglecting appropriate bathing methods can cause skin concerns and a dirty layer.

Always utilize a dog-specific shampoo to prevent inflammation; human products can be also severe. See to it to wet your canine thoroughly, beginning with the neck down, and work the hair shampoo right into the layer, reaching the skin.



Wash extensively to get rid of all soap residue, as remaining shampoo can create itching. Do not forget to dry your pet dog well after the bath; damp hair can bring about smells and skin problems.

Routine, correct bathing keeps your canine's layer healthy and balanced, glossy, and scenting fresh.

Overlooking Ear and Eye Treatment



While you may focus on your pet's layer, don't overlook ear and eye treatment, as these areas can quickly be overlooked.

Consistently examine your canine's ears for dust, wax buildup, or indicators of infection. Make use of a moist cotton sphere or a vet-recommended cleaner to delicately clean the outer ear. Beware not to insert anything deep into the ear canal.

For eye treatment, examine your pet dog's eyes for soreness, discharge, or cloudiness. Clean away any type of tear spots with a soft cloth.

If you observe consistent issues, consult your veterinarian, as they could show underlying health and wellness concerns. Prioritizing ear and eye care ensures your pet remains comfy and healthy and balanced, contributing to a remarkable grooming regimen.

Indicators of Overgrown Nails



If you notice your dog hopping or waiting to stroll on hard surface areas, it could be a sign of overgrown nails. Lengthy nails can create pain, causing changes in your pet dog's gait.

You might also observe your pup dragging their paws or preventing certain tasks they when delighted in. Pay attention for clicking sounds when they stroll-- this shows nails are as well long.

Furthermore, look for nails that curl or split; these can bring about agonizing injuries. If your pet dog frequently licks their paws or shows signs of irritation, maybe linked to their nails.

Normal trimming is essential to protect against these issues, ensuring your dog stays comfortable and healthy. Do not neglect the signs; act to maintain those nails!

Failing to Check for Skin Issues



While grooming your pet, it's simple to forget skin concerns that may be prowling beneath their hair. Regularly inspecting your canine's skin is crucial for their health.

Look for soreness, bumps, or uncommon spots-- these can indicate allergic reactions, infections, or bloodsuckers. Focus on delicate areas like the stomach, underarms, and behind the ears, where skin issues commonly hide.

If you discover any type of irregularities, consult your veterinarian for suggestions prior to proceeding with pet grooming. Falling short to address these problems can bring about pain for your dog and a less than perfect finish.

Making Use Of Human Products on Pet Dogs



Discovering skin problems during brushing can lead you to think of what items to use for your canine's treatment.

It may be alluring to get your favored human hair shampoo or cream, yet that's a mistake. Human items commonly have ingredients that can aggravate your dog's skin or trigger allergies. Pet dogs have various skin pH levels, so what benefit you might hurt them.

Instead, stay with items specifically developed for canines. These are developed to resolve their unique needs, guaranteeing a healthy layer and skin. Constantly check out tags, and consult your veterinarian if you're unclear.

Choosing the appropriate items not just aids your pet feel comfortable but likewise adds to a flawless brushing surface.
